(KRON) -- Former UFC heavyweight champion Cain Velasquez will spend the holidays with his family as a free man. Velasquez, who was convicted of attempting to murder a suspected child molester, is facing prison time. He was scheduled to be sentenced on Friday in the Santa Clara County Hall of Justice. The hearing, however, was postponed until January 24, 2025. Velasquez, 42, will remain out of custody on bail until he is sentenced. Prosecutors said the mixed martial arts fighter went on a "vigilante shooting spree" in Morgan Hill and San Jose when he tried to kill Harry Goularte on Feb. 28, 2022. Just days before the chaotic shooting, one of Velasquez’s children reported being molested by Goularte inside a San Martin daycare, court documents show. The alleged victim was four years old at the time. Judge Arthur Bocanegra will decide Velasquez’s punishment in January. Bocanegra could sentence the UFC star to the maximum term of 40 years in prison. Or, the judge could let Velasquez go with no prison time. Prosecutor Aaron French previously told KRON4, "The judge could grant him probation with no additional custodial time as the minimum." Accused child molester Harry Goularte claims judge fell asleep Meanwhile, 45-year-old Goularte is facing child molestation charges and out of custody. He is scheduled to appear in court on November 13 to set a date for his jury trial.
